Understanding Conservatories

Before diving into specialist information, it's vital to comprehend what a conservatory is. A conservatory is a structure created mainly for the purpose of growing plants or supplying a living area that gets in touch with the outdoors. They are usually developed from glass and may have numerous styles, from traditional Victorian or Edwardian designs to modern minimalist aesthetics.

Table 1: Common Conservatory Styles

StyleDescriptionSecret Features
VictorianTraditional design with elaborate details and a high roofing systemBay windows, decorative information
EdwardianSimpler lines with a flat front and pitched roofOptimizes space, airy and bright
Lean-ToBasic and affordable; suitable for tight areasSlanted roofing system, contemporary appearance
Gable-EndedTall roof enabling for more light and heightOpen and airy, combines traditional and contemporary designs
P-ShapedIntegrates features of lean-to and Edwardian designsVersatile area, fantastic for larger gardens

What Services Do Conservatory Contractors Offer?

Conservatory professionals provide a series of services to make the building process smooth for property owners. Here's what to anticipate:

  1. Design Consultation

    • Assisting homeowners pick the right design and materials for their conservatory.
    • Supplying 3D models or illustrations to visualize the last look.
  2. Structure and Installation

    • Comprehensive management of the construction procedure from start to finish.
    • Securing essential permits and adhering to constructing regulations.
  3. Modifications

    • Offering choices for heating, cooling, and lighting to enhance functionality.
    • Offering extra features like bi-fold doors, roofing vents, or skylights.
  4. Landscaping and Exterior Work

    • Assistance with incorporating the conservatory into the existing garden or landscape.
    • Offering guidance on complementary outside elements like decking or patios.
  5. Post-Construction Services

    • Carrying out last evaluations and making sure everything is up to code.
    • Supplying maintenance recommendations and services for long-term care.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ION: Conservatory Contractors

Q1: How long does it take to develop a conservatory?

A1: The timeframe can differ depending upon the size and intricacy of the conservatory. Usually, it can take anywhere from a few weeks to a number of months.

Q2: Will I require planning consent for a conservatory?

A2: Generally, a lot of conservatories fall under allowed development rules, however it's important to talk to local authority guidelines, specifically for larger structures.

Q3: What materials are best for a conservatory?

A3: Common products include uPVC, aluminum, or timber for the frames, while glass is usually utilized for the walls and roof. The choice depends on spending plan, design preference, and maintenance factors to consider.

Q4: How much does it cost to build a conservatory?

A4: Costs can vary commonly based upon size and materials, ranging from ₤ 5,000 to ₤ 30,000 or more. Acquiring quotes from several contractors is a good idea to get a clearer photo.

Q5: How can I maintain my conservatory?

A5: Routine cleansing, checking seals, and ensuring appropriate ventilation are essential to keeping your conservatory. Consider professional maintenance services for a more comprehensive maintenance.
